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Practical Metal Polishing - Most often, metal polishing is important for an attractive appearance and clean-room usage. It really is one of the more accepted procedures for its utility in boosting the overall attractiveness of the items, for instance, motorbike parts, kitchenware or automobile parts. Additionally, lots of clean-rooms need a polished finish in an effort to decrease the permeability of the material that can cause dust to build up and contaminate. An outstanding instance of this practice would be in vacuum chambers. There exist various approaches to polish metal, and we'll look at some of the techniques involved. Metal may be finished chemically, electromechanically, with purpose built buffing machines, or even by hand. A buffing compound or paste is commonly applied, which can consist of dolomite, chromium oxide, chalk, limestone, aluminum oxide, tripoli, or iron oxide. Finishing stainless steel, because of its inferior thermal conductivity, somewhat high viscidness, and hardness is considered the most time-consuming. Opposite of that scenario, merchandise created from non-ferrous metal are often more responsive to buffing, as they call for the lowest amount of operations.
Whenever a superior processing quality is simply not essential, swifter pad speeds could be used. A lower pad speed is used should a premium quality mirror finish is called for. Finishing buffs covered in paste will be somewhat affected by specific loads on the polishing pad. The level of the pressure on the surface may be heightened to a certain limit, though further surpassing the most effective degree of force not only reduces the quality of treatment, but also can degrade efficiency, might cause wear to the component, plus there is furthermore an evident overheating of the work-pieces, owing to friction. For thinner material, it is raised heat (and a relating flexibility of the metal) that will perhaps cause components to flex, twist or bend. In general, it will take a skilled technician to think about every one of these points to equally avoid damage to the metal part and to work proficiently. For you to radically improve the quality of the final surface area, the polishing process really needs to be performed with a lesser amount of aggression and not as much force in an effort to in due course complete a surface area without scratches or fine lines coming from the finishing procedure, thus arriving at a beautiful mirror finish.
